1. 程式人生 > >掃描一張二維碼,跳轉到不同下載地址

掃描一張二維碼,跳轉到不同下載地址

開發完了iOS平臺和安卓平臺的app 之後,需要在官網掛一個下載連結,二維碼下載是少不了了,本來想著ios 一個,android 一個,不科學啊,程式設計師怎能容忍這樣的事存在呢

如何實現掃描一個二維碼,根據不同的手機作業系統,自動跳轉到不同的下載地址呢,

思路如下,用同一個url 生成一個二維碼,在該url 裡判斷掃碼裝置的來源,如何識別?後來想著用request 請求中的header 裡獲取user-agent 來區分不同裝置

按說到這裡,也就改結束了,可不得不說說微信掃碼下載的事兒,iOS裝置沒有問題,android裝置掃碼後,有可能會跳轉到空白介面,為何會白,因為微信讓它白,微信遮蔽了android應用 第三方安裝渠道,實踐告訴我們,此處要放應用寶的下載地址,妥妥的